Specifications: 1. Overview: ?HS630 is a three-phase sine signal generator, and can also measure the frequency of 1HZ ~ 200KHZ.?It can generate up to 2.0KHz sine wave signal, easy to use, and input frequency data through key operation. 2. Product application: ¡Ü Three-phase sine wave generation; ¡Ü Signal generator; ¡Ü Frequency meter;
3. Technical parameter table: No. Item Parameter Unit Remarks 1 Output frequency range 0.1¢¦2000 Hz? 2 Output frequency resolution 0.1 Hz? 3 Phase shift range 0¢¦360 degrees? 4 Phase shift resolution 1 degree? 5 Signal amplitude 5 VDC Maximum amplitude 5.0Vpp 6 Measuring frequency range 1Hz¢¦200K HZ? 7 Measuring frequency resolution 0.01 HZ Measuring frequency resolution 8 Frequency measuring input voltage range ¡¾0.7¢¦10 VDC? 9 Working voltage 7¢¦12 VDC? 10 Working current <50 mA? 11 Working temperature -40 ¡É¢¦65¡É? ?Storage temperature -40¡É¢¦65¡É Degree Celsius? ?Dimensions 56*45*20 mm LXWXH 4. Interface display and operation description: (1) Button description: FUN: function key; UP: set to change to the previous page; DOWN: set to change to the next page; LEFT: self-add key; ROGHT: self-decrease key; 4.1 ¡¢Setting the output frequency ?interface display font: the first line "1. Frequency " the second line" *1 100.0Hz " Key operation: FUN: (select the operation bit of the set data) (long press the FUN key to save the set parameter value ) LEFT: Self-adding key; ROGHT: Self-subtracting key; 4.2. Set the phase difference between A-phase and B-phase signals (A-phase is the reference point) Interface display font: the first line "2.A->B Phase " the second line" 120C'" key operation: LEFT: Self-adding key ; ROGHT: Auto-decrease key; 4.3. Set the phase difference between A-phase and C-phase signals (A-phase is the reference point) Interface display font: the first line" 3.A->C Phase " the second line"*1 240C' " Key operation: LEFT: Self-increase key; ROGHT: Self-decrease key; 4.4. Set start/stop output filter interface display font: the first line" 4. Filter SET " The second line" Filter = ON " Key operation: LEFT : Start/stop; Notes: (1) Start: Connect the output to the filter capacitor, and output the sine wave signal. (2) Stop: The output is not connected to the filter capacitor, and the PWM signal is output. 4.5. The font displayed on the measurement frequency interface: the first line "6. 2K->200KHZ", the second line "0.00H" Key operation: set and change the measurement frequency range Key: (LEFT: self-add key) 5. Wiring Definition of P1 wiring: No. Symbol Meaning 1 VDD The positive pole of the power supply of the module (7V~12V) 2 2 The negative pole of the power supply of the GND module
P2 wiring definition: No. Symbol Meaning 1 FX Input terminal of frequency measurement 2 Q3 C-phase signal output 3 Q2 B-phase signal output 4 Q1 A-phase signal output ?GND Negative power supply (ground wire) Note: The display is backlit, standard LCD1602 interface.
